BEIJING, Dec. 15,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- China Finance
Online Co. Limited ("China Finance Online", or the "Company",
"we", "us" or "our") (NASDAQ GS: JRJC), a leading web-based
financial services company that provides Chinese retail investors
with online access to securities trading services, wealth
management products, investment advisory services, as well as
financial database and analytics services to institutional
customers, today announced the signing of a strategic cooperation
agreement with a Top 20 leading brokerage firm in China, China Investment Securities Co., Ltd.
("CISC" or "China Investment Securities").
Pursuant to the strategic cooperation agreement, China Finance
Online will provide CISC with China Finance Online' s proprietary
cloud-based software products for CISC's investment advisory and
wealth management services. In addition, both parties also agreed
to hold co-branded events and co-developed training programs for
CISC's wealth management advisors.

China Investment Securities Co., Ltd. (CISC), formerly known as
China Jianyin Investment Securities Co., Ltd., is a nationwide
full-service investment bank and brokerage firm based in
Shenzhen. Acquired in late 2016,
CISC is a subsidiary of China International Capital Corporation
(CICC). Established in 2005, CISC posted a total revenue of
RMB 4.38 billion in 2016 with over
3,700 employees spread out in 28 provinces in China. In 2016, CISC's total asset was ranked
No. 19 in China. CISC was the
winner of the "Best Investment Advisor Service Brand" by the
Securities Times in three consecutive years from 2014 to 2016.
About China Finance Online
China Finance Online Co. Limited is a leading web-based
financial services company that provides Chinese retail investors
with online access to securities trading services, wealth
management products, securities investment advisory services, as
well as financial database and analytics services to institutional
customers. The Company's prominent flagship portal
site, www.jrj.com, is ranked among the top financial websites
in China. In addition to the
web-based securities trading platform, the Company offers basic
financial software, information services and securities investment
advisory services to retail investors in China. Through its subsidiary, Shenzhen Genius
Information Technology Co. Ltd., the Company provides financial
database and analytics to institutional customers including
domestic financial, research, academic and regulatory institutions.
China Finance Online also provides brokerage services in
Hong Kong.
